Fans are expressing their anger towards QTCinderella after she made a derogatory comment about Adin Ross at the Streamer Awards. QTCinderella, who is known for hosting the awards ceremony, took a humorous dig at Ross for his recent partnership with Playboi Carti. Ross had to pay a significant amount of money and even offer a Ferrari to Carti in order to make the collaboration happen. Despite the hefty payment, Carti appeared on the stream late, had a brief conversation with Ross, took the money, and left. This left fans feeling disappointed. QTCinderella also expressed concerns about the funding for the event, but assured Ross that she had it covered as a well-known streamer. This statement seemed to offend some of Ross’s fans, who criticized QTCinderella for her gender and accused her of trying to stay relevant by mentioning Ross. The backlash against QTCinderella reflects the existing stigma surrounding female comedians and popular female personalities, with some claiming that women are not funny and often fail at making jokes. Fans have shared a range of reactions online, expressing their disappointment and questioning QTCinderella’s comedic abilities. Some fans even accused her of being jealous of Ross’s success and using the Streamer Awards as an opportunity to take a jab at him. While Ross has collaborated with notable figures in the music industry, QTCinderella rarely engages in such collaborations, especially with rappers of Carti’s stature.
